You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by gm...@apache.org on 2012/11/19 18:57:24 UTC

svn commit: r1411333 - in /cxf/branches/2.6.x-fixes: ./ distribution/src/main/release/samples/callback/ dist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/ distribution/src/main/release/samples/callback/src/main/resources...

Author: gmazza
Date: Mon Nov 19 17:57:23 2012
New Revision: 1411333

URL: http://svn.apache.org/viewvc?rev=1411333&view=rev
Log:
Merged revisions 1411331 via  svn merge from
https://svn.apache.org/repos/asf/cxf/trunk

........
  r1411331 | gmazza | 2012-11-19 12:55:59 -0500 (Mon, 19 Nov 2012) | 1 line
  
  Updated sample to remove antrun plugin.
........

Added:
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/resources/
      - copied from r1411331, cxf/trunk/distribution/src/main/release/samples/callback/src/main/resources/
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/resources/basic_callback.wsdl
      - copied unchanged from r1411331, cxf/trunk/distribution/src/main/release/samples/callback/src/main/resources/basic_callback.wsdl
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/resources/callback_infoset.xml
      - copied unchanged from r1411331, cxf/trunk/distribution/src/main/release/samples/callback/src/main/resources/callback_infoset.xml
Removed:
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/callback_infoset.xml
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/wsdl/
Modified:
    cxf/branches/2.6.x-fixes/   (props changed)
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/pom.xml
    c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/Client.java

Propchange: cxf/branches/2.6.x-fixes/
------------------------------------------------------------------------------
Binary property 'svnmerge-integrated' - no diff available.

Modified: c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/pom.xml
URL: http://svn.apache.org/viewvc/c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/pom.xml?rev=1411333&r1=1411332&r2=1411333&view=diff
==============================================================================
--- c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/pom.xml (original)
+++ c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/pom.xml Mon Nov 19 17:57:23 2012
@@ -20,8 +20,8 @@
     <modelVersion>4.0.0</modelVersion>
     <groupId>org.apache.cxf.samples</groupId>
     <artifactId>callback</artifactId>
-    <name>CXF sample using a callbak object</name>
-    <description>CXF sample using a callbak object</description>
+    <name>CXF sample using a callback object</name>
+    <description>CXF sample using a callback object</description>
     <version>2.6.4-SNAPSHOT</version>
 
     <parent>
@@ -31,6 +31,7 @@
     </parent>
     <properties>
         <cxf.version>${project.version}</cxf.version>
+        <wsdl.file>${basedir}/src/main/resources/basic_callback.wsdl</wsdl.file>
     </properties>
     <build>
         <plugins>
@@ -52,7 +53,7 @@
                         <configuration>
                             <wsdlOptions>
                                 <wsdlOption>
-                                    <wsdl>${basedir}/wsdl/basic_callback.wsdl</wsdl>
+                                    <wsdl>${wsdl.file}</wsdl>
                                     <extraargs>
                                         <extraarg>-sn</extraarg>
                                         <extraarg>CallbackService</extraarg>
@@ -70,7 +71,7 @@
                         <configuration>
                             <wsdlOptions>
                                 <wsdlOption>
-                                    <wsdl>${basedir}/wsdl/basic_callback.wsdl</wsdl>
+                                    <wsdl>${wsdl.file}</wsdl>
                                     <extraargs>
                                         <extraarg>-sn</extraarg>
                                         <extraarg>SOAPService</extraarg>
@@ -84,23 +85,6 @@
                     </execution>
                 </executions>
             </plugin>
-            <plugin>
-                <artifactId>maven-antrun-plugin</artifactId>
-                <executions>
-                    <execution>
-                        <id>prepare-transform</id>
-                        <phase>generate-sources</phase>
-                        <goals>
-                            <goal>run</goal>
-                        </goals>
-                        <configuration>
-                            <tasks>
-                                <copy file="${basedir}/src/main/java/demo/callback/client/callback_infoset.xml" todir="${basedir}/target/classes/demo/callback/client" />
-                            </tasks>
-                        </configuration>
-                    </execution>
-                </executions>
-            </plugin>
         </plugins>
     </build>
     
@@ -123,7 +107,7 @@
                                 <configuration>
                                     <mainClass>demo.callback.server.Server</mainClass>
                                     <arguments>
-                                        <argument>${basedir}/wsdl/basic_callback.wsdl</argument>
+                                        <argument>${wsdl.file}</argument>
                                     </arguments>
                                 </configuration>
                             </execution>
@@ -152,7 +136,7 @@
                                         <argument>-classpath</argument>
                                         <classpath />
                                         <argument>demo.callback.client.Client</argument>
-                                        <argument>${basedir}/wsdl/basic_callback.wsdl</argument>
+                                        <argument>${wsdl.file}</argument>
                                     </arguments>
                                 </configuration>
                             </execution>

Modified: c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/Client.java
URL: http://svn.apache.org/viewvc/c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/Client.java?rev=1411333&r1=1411332&r2=1411333&view=diff
==============================================================================
--- c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/Client.java (original)
+++ cxf/branches/2.6.x-fixes/distribution/src/main/release/samples/callback/src/main/java/demo/callback/client/Client.java Mon Nov 19 17:57:23 2012
@@ -71,7 +71,7 @@ public final class Client {
         URL wsdlURL;
         File wsdlFile = new File(args[0]);
         if (wsdlFile.exists()) {
-            wsdlURL = wsdlFile.toURL();
+            wsdlURL = wsdlFile.toURI().toURL();
         } else {
             wsdlURL = new URL(args[0]);
         }
@@ -79,7 +79,7 @@ public final class Client {
         SOAPService ss = new SOAPService(wsdlURL, SERVICE_NAME);
         ServerPortType port = ss.getSOAPPort();
         
-        InputStream is = demo.callback.client.Client.class.getResourceAsStream("callback_infoset.xml");
+        InputStream is = demo.callback.client.Client.class.getResourceAsStream("/callback_infoset.xml");
         Document doc = XMLUtils.parse(is);
         Element referenceParameters = XMLUtils.fetchElementByNameAttribute(doc.getDocumentElement(),
                                                                            "wsa:ReferenceParameters",